Navigating the Regulatory Landscape for Health and Medical Devices

In the world of health and medical Devices, ensuring the safety and effectiveness of products is paramount. regulatory bodies play a crucial role in setting standards, monitoring compliance, and protecting public health. Navigating the regulatory landscape can be complex and challenging for manufacturers, healthcare providers, and consumers alike. Regulatory agencies, such as the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in the United States and the European Medicines Agency (EMA) in Europe, have strict requirements for the approval and marketing of health and medical devices. These requirements often involve rigorous testing, documentation, and quality control processes to ensure that products meet established safety and performance standards. One key aspect of medical device regulation is the classification of products based on risk. Devices are categorized into classes I, II, or III, with class I devices posing the lowest risk and class III devices carrying the highest risk. Class III devices, such as pacemakers and artificial hearts, undergo the most stringent regulatory scrutiny before they can be brought to market. In addition to classification, regulatory agencies also require manufacturers to adhere to quality management systems, such as the ISO 13485 standard, to ensure the consistent quality of products throughout the manufacturing process. These systems help companies establish and maintain processes for design, production, and post-market surveillance. Post-market surveillance is another critical aspect of medical device regulation, as it involves monitoring the safety and performance of devices once they are on the market. Adverse event reporting, quality control inspections, and product recalls are all part of the post-market surveillance process to ensure that devices continue to meet safety and efficacy standards. For healthcare providers, staying informed about regulatory requirements is essential to ensure that they are using approved and safe devices for patient care. Ensuring proper training and education on the use of medical devices is also crucial to prevent misuse and adverse events. Consumers play a role in the regulatory process as well, by being informed about the devices they are using and reporting any issues or concerns to the appropriate authorities. Patient engagement and advocacy can help drive improvements in device safety and regulation for the benefit of all. In conclusion, navigating the regulatory landscape for health and medical devices is a complex but essential aspect of ensuring the safety and effectiveness of products. By understanding and complying with regulatory requirements, stakeholders can contribute to the advancement of healthcare and ultimately improve patient outcomes.
